The Benefits of Taking Dance Classes

Dance is not only a beautiful art form but also a fantastic way to stay active and improve your overall well-being. Enrolling in Pittsburgh dance classes can offer numerous benefits for people of all ages and skill levels. Here are just a few advantages you can expect:

1. Physical Fitness: Dance is a great way to get your heart rate up and improve your cardiovascular health. It helps build flexibility, strength, and endurance, leading to increased fitness levels.

2. Coordination and Balance: Dance requires precise movements and coordination of different body parts. Regular dance classes can improve your coordination skills and enhance your balance.

3. Stress Relief: Dancing is a wonderful outlet for stress and tension. It allows you to express yourself physically and mentally, providing a positive and uplifting experience.

4. Emotional Well-being: Dance releases endorphins, the feel-good hormones in your body, which can help boost your mood, reduce anxiety, and increase self-confidence.

Different Types of Dance Styles

Pittsburgh offers a wide range of dance styles to cater to all interests and preferences. Whether you want to learn traditional ballroom dances or explore contemporary movement, there is a class for everyone. Here are some popular dance styles you can find in Pittsburgh:

1. Ballet: Known for its grace and precision, ballet is a classical dance form that focuses on technique, strength, and flexibility. Ballet classes are available for all age groups, from beginners to advanced levels.

2. Hip Hop: If you enjoy energetic and upbeat movements, hip hop might be the perfect style for you. It incorporates street dance elements and is often accompanied by popular music.

3. Jazz: Jazz dance combines elements of ballet, modern dance, and African dance, resulting in a dynamic and expressive style. It emphasizes strong technique, flexibility, and rhythmic movements.

4. Tap: Tap dancing is all about creating rhythmic sounds by using special shoes with metal plates. It is a fun and upbeat style that focuses on intricate footwork and coordination.

Choosing the Right Dance Class

When selecting a dance class, it is essential to consider your goals, level of experience, and schedule. Here are some factors to keep in mind:

1. Level: Most dance studios offer classes for different skill levels, including beginners, intermediate, and advanced. Make sure to choose a class appropriate for your abilities to ensure an enjoyable learning experience.

2. Style: Determine which dance style interests you the most and aligns with your goals. Some studios offer a combination of styles, allowing you to explore different genres.

3. Schedule and Location: Consider the class timings and location to ensure they fit into your daily routine. Select a studio that is convenient for you, making it easier to attend regularly.

4. Instructor Qualifications: Research the qualifications and experience of the instructors at the dance studio. A knowledgeable and skilled teacher can greatly enhance your learning experience.
